小编Zub*_*air的帖子

如何在更改后重新加载.emacs?

如何在.emacs不重新启动Emacs的情况下让Emacs重新加载我已更新的所有定义?

emacs

360
推荐指数
12
解决办法
11万
查看次数

媒体查询可以根据div元素而不是屏幕调整大小吗?

我想使用媒体查询根据元素的大小调整元素的大小div.我不能使用屏幕大小,因为div它只是像网页中的小部件一样使用,其大小可能会有所不同.

更新

看起来现在正在做的工作:https: //github.com/ResponsiveImagesCG/cq-demos

css css3 media-queries

283
推荐指数
7
解决办法
15万
查看次数

如何从Linux shell脚本解析YAML文件?

我希望提供一个结构化的配置文件,这对非技术用户来说很容易编辑(不幸的是它必须是一个文件),所以我想使用YAML.但是我找不到从Unix shell脚本解析这个问题的方法.

shell yaml

173
推荐指数
13
解决办法
17万
查看次数

对clojure协议的简单解释

我正在尝试理解clojure协议以及它们应该解决的问题.有没有人对clojure协议的最新情况有什么明确的解释?

protocols clojure

126
推荐指数
2
解决办法
2万
查看次数

在Clojure中,如何将String转换为数字?

我有各种各样的字符串,有些像"45",有些像"45px".我如何将这两个转换为45?

clojure

121
推荐指数
8
解决办法
8万
查看次数

从linux shell脚本发送邮件

我想从Linux Shell脚本发送电子邮件.执行此操作的标准命令是什么?是否需要设置任何特殊服务器名称?

linux email shell sendmail

110
推荐指数
7
解决办法
37万
查看次数

有人能用简单的语言向我解释一个有向无环图是什么?

有人能用简单的语言向我解释一个有向无环图是什么?我看过维基百科,但它并没有真正让我看到它在编程中的用途.

directed-acyclic-graphs

96
推荐指数
8
解决办法
6万
查看次数

Java改写为Clojure

我的公司刚刚要求我在Clojure中重写一个较大的(50,000行单行代码)Java应用程序(使用JSP和servlet的Web应用程序).有没有其他人得到关于我应该注意什么的提示?

请记住,我非常了解Java和Clojure.

更新

我做了重写,然后投入生产.这是非常奇怪的,因为重写最终进展得如此之快,以至于它在大约6周内完成.因为不需要很多功能,它最终更像是3000行的Clojure.

我听说他们对系统感到满意,并且完全按照自己的意愿行事.唯一的缺点是,维护系统的人必须从零开始学习Clojure,并且他被踢进去并且尖叫着.前几天我确实接到了他的电话说他现在喜欢Lisp ..好笑:)

另外,我应该好好提一下Vaadin.使用Vaadin可能占用了Clojure所节省的时间和代码的短缺.Vaadin仍然是我曾经使用的顶级Web框架,尽管现在我正在愤怒地学习ClojureScript!(请注意,Vaadin和ClojureScript都使用了Google的GUI框架.)

java clojure vaadin

96
推荐指数
2
解决办法
5957
查看次数

Lisp-1和Lisp-2有什么区别?

我试图理解Lisp-1和Lisp-2之间的区别以及它与Clojure的关系,但我仍然不理解.任何人都可以开导我吗?

lisp clojure lisp-2

89
推荐指数
2
解决办法
2万
查看次数

有人可以用简单的术语向我解释Clojure Transducers吗?

我已经尝试过阅读这个但我仍然不明白它们的价值或它们取代的东西.他们是否让我的代码更短,更容易理解?

更新

很多人发布了答案,但很高兴看到有和没有换能器的例子非常简单,甚至像我这样的白痴也能理解.除非传感器当然需要一定程度的理解,在这种情况下我永远不会理解它们:(

clojure transducer

89
推荐指数
8
解决办法
1万
查看次数